    We have changed the way we deliver homes to Player Owned Town owners. The following process will be implemented this coming Monday, August 15th:

    The change applies to owners who have not claimed any home rewards in the past, if they were due homes as part of the town. (Player Owned Town homes expired in January 2016). This applies to owners regardless of the “locked” state of their town – even if the design form for the town has never been locked, the owner will receive these rewards.

    Previously, town owners would select the exact homes they wanted when locking their Design Form, and then those homes would be delivered as rewards. We now allow this selection to happen in the game client instead, through the use of “Pick 1 Home” Reward Bundles.

    For example, a “City” owner gets to pick 3 homes that fit on a Village Lot, 3 homes that fit on a Town Lot, and 3 homes that fit on a City Lot. If that city owner that is due homes has not received any yet, they will find in their bank (after the next Claim Rewards button click) 3 “Player Town Village Home Reward” items, 3 “Player Town Town Home Reward” items, and 3 “Player Town City Home Reward” items.

    The list of expected home rewards is:

    [​IMG]

    Please note that backers can still choose smaller homes if they’d like – the “Pick 1 Village” reward includes all Row and Village homes available as choices, and the “Pick 1 City” contains row, village, town, and city.

    Choosing the home desired will create a deed for that home and dissolve the reward item that granted it.

    These “Pick 1” reward items cannot be traded to other players. The home deeds they generate will carry value and trade as other home deeds do.
